FlavorCloud App Setup: Best Practices for Cross-Border Success
How to setup your FlavorCloud app correctly is the foundation for seamless international shipping and high-converting customer experiences. This guide walks you through the essential configurations to ensure accurate rates, brand consistency, and maximum sales potential.
✅ Set Average Package Settings
How to do it:
Go to your FlavorCloud App> Account > Shipping and set your average package dimensions and weight. These defaults are used to calculate shipping costs with packaging included instead of just off of product details.
Why it matters:
- Ensures accurate landed cost estimates at checkout.
- Avoids under or overcharging for shipping.
- Speeds up setup and keeps rates consistent across your catalog.
✅ Customize Branded Tracking
How to do it:
Personalize your Branded Tracking Page in FlavorCloud to reflect your brand’s look and feel. You can add your logo, colors, and messaging so customers stay connected to your brand after checkout.
Why it matters:
- Creates a consistent brand experience from purchase through delivery.
- Builds customer trust by offering professional, transparent tracking.
- Reduces support inquiries by giving customers clear, branded updates in one place.
✅ Use Conversion Optimization Rules
How to do it:
Navigate to the Conversion Optimization Tools section in FlavorCloud to set up Shipping and Landed Cost Rules. You can apply markups, discounts, and thresholds based on region, product type, cart value, and more.
Why it matters:
- Helps boost conversions by fine-tuning pricing strategy.
- Allows for controlled subsidizing or margin protection on duties and shipping.
- Informed by real FlavorCloud data, so you can adapt to performance by region.
Pro tip: Use FlavorCloud’s analytics to test rule impact and optimize over time.
✅ Add Your Tax ID
How to do it:
Input your Tax ID in the Account Information to ensure proper handling of international shipments, especially for regions where it’s required (like the EU or Brazil).
Why it matters:
- Prevents customs delays or rejected shipments.
- Ensures smooth cross-border compliance.
- Helps your business appear more trustworthy and professional to international authorities.
✅ Check Locations for Accuracy and Carrier Pickup
How to do it:
Verify that your warehouse and fulfillment locations are correctly configured in both Shopify and FlavorCloud. Confirm that these locations support carrier pickup if applicable.
Why it matters:
- Prevents issues with rate calculations and delivery time estimates.
- Ensures FlavorCloud can dispatch shipments correctly and on time.
- Supports better performance and fewer delivery exceptions.
